CTOs on the Move

Chicago Interface Group

www.cigi.net

 
Chicago Interface Group, Inc. is a Chicago, IL-based company in the Computers and Electronics sector.
  • Number of Employees: 25-100
  • Annual Revenue: $1-10 Million
  • www.cigi.net
  • 858 W Armitage Ave
    Chicago, IL USA 60614
  • Phone: 773.525.6088

Executives

Name Title Contact Details

Similar Companies

Towerwall

Towerwall is a Framingham, MA-based company in the Computers and Electronics sector.

Windswept Integrated Technologies

Windswept Integrated Technologies, Inc. is a Ottawa, ON-based company in the Computers and Electronics sector.

Seal Infotech

Seal Infotech is a Edison, NJ-based company in the Computers and Electronics sector.

XProtean

XProtean is a Milpitas, CA-based company in the Computers and Electronics sector.